Ingredients and Necessary Utensils
Ingredients
For the The BEST Unstuffed Pepper Skillet Recipe (with Ground Beef), you will need the following ingredients:
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 bell peppers, diced (any color)
- 1 cup cooked rice (white or brown)
- 1 can (15 oz) diced tomatoes
- 1 cup beef broth
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ice)
-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Detailed Recipe Steps
Now that you have all your ingredients ready, let’s walk through the steps to create your delicious unstuffed pepper skillet:
- Brown the Ground Beef: In a large skillet over medium heat, add the ground beef. C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spatula as it cooks. Drain excess fat if necessary.
- Sauté Onions and Garlic: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the skillet. Sauté for about 3-4 minutes until the onion is translucent and fragrant.
- Add Bell Peppers: Stir in the diced bell peppers and cook for an additional 5 minutes until they begin to soften. This step enhances the sweetness of the peppers.
- Combine Ingredients: Add the cooked rice, diced tomatoes (with juice), beef broth, Italian seasoning, paprika, salt, and pepper. Mix well to combine all ingredients.
- Let it Simmer: Bring the mixture to a simmer, then reduce the heat to low. Cover and cook for about 10 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ld beautifully.
- Add Cheese: Sprinkle the shredded cheese on top of the skillet mixture. Cover again and let it cook for an additional 5 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Garnish and Serve: Remove from heat and garnish with fresh chopped parsley before serving. Enjoy your delicious and easy unstuffed pepper skillet!
**Tip:** Feel free to adjust the spices based on your preference. Adding a dash of cayenne pepper can give your dish an extra kick!
FAQs
What can I use instead of ground beef?
You can substitute ground turkey, chicken, or plant-based meat alternatives for a healthier or vegetarian option in this The BEST Unstuffed Pepper Skillet Recipe (with Ground Beef).
Can I make this recipe ahead of time?
Yes! You can prepare the skillet ahead of time and store it in the fridge. Just reheat it when you’re ready to eat for a quick meal solution.
Is this recipe gluten-free?
Absolutely! This The BEST Unstuffed Pepper Skillet Recipe (with Ground Beef) is naturally gluten-free, making it suitable for those with gluten sensitivities.
What kind of cheese works best in this recipe?
Cheddar cheese is a popular choice, but you can use any cheese you prefer, like Monterey Jack or mozzarella, for a different flavor.
Can I add other vegetables to this dish?
Definitely! Feel free to add other vegetables such as corn, zucchini, or even spinach to increase the nutritional value and flavor of this The BEST Unstuffed Pepper Skillet Recipe (with Ground Beef).
